The Isolationist Republic of Langarra

History: The Langarri people were at one point nomads. Having established themselves before and then disappearing it was several years before they resurfaced at there new location, a small village on the coast of the Sea of Galilee name Kheb. Little is really know about the Langarri do to their exetreme isolationsit ways. Though they welcome new comers with open arms they rarely do business outside of their small culture.

Ethnic Groups: The Langarri do not believe in divisions of society such as racial, gender, or social division. All Langarri are considered equal and as such all are treated with equal respect. It is greatly frowned upon to treat anyone anyway other than how you yourself would wish to be treated.

Religions: Though the Langarri are free to practice any religion that so please, however most follow a course of beliefs which resemble that of Theosophy. Langgari do not consider their beliefs a religion and instead refer to it as their "ideals." They believe that as long as their beliefs stay just that then people will be able to freely question the ideas of the majority without persecution, as in a scientific theory.

Government:

Council of Twelve: The people of the Langarri society are mainly directed by the Council of Twelve. The council consists of some of the oldest in their society however all are elected. Though little government control is needed, the council mainly functions as a voice for the people when foreign nations come to them. It also serves as a tribunal when laws are broken. The decision of the council are made clear by a singal person known as "The Emissary"

The Emissary: The Emissary is the spokesperson for the Council of Twelve. Everything that is decided by the council is told to the public by the Emissary. This "third person" way of business is mainly used so that the Council is not directly attacked by outsiders for their decision or by foreigners who may wish to do them harm. Outside of this messenger role, the Emissary holds no real power and is not treated differently.
